Festo VLG-4-1/8 Type 4025 Pulse Oscillator

General Description

The Festo VLG-4-1/8 Pulse Oscillator is an advanced pneumatic device that generates oscillating signals for controlling various actuators and valves in automation systems. Its design allows for precise airflow modulation, making it ideal for applications requiring accurate timing and control.

Festo VLG-4-1/8 Type 4025 Technical Specifications

Model: VLG-4-1/8

Flow Rate: 120 to 600 l/min

Operating Pressure: 3 to 8 bar

Frequency Range: 0.5 to 50 Hz

Connection Type: G1/8

Installation Procedure (Step by Step)

1. Preparation:

Gather necessary tools: wrench, screwdrivers, and fittings.

Ensure the work area is clean and safe.

2. Mounting:

Select an appropriate location for installation.

Securely mount the oscillator using the screws provided.

3. Connecting Air Supply:

Connect the air supply line to the G1/8 port on the oscillator.

Ensure all connections are tight to prevent leaks.

4. Electrical Connections:

If applicable, connect any electrical components as per the wiring diagram provided in the manual.

5. Testing:

Turn on the air supply and test the oscillator's function.

Adjust frequency settings as needed for your application.

6. Final Checks:

Inspect all connections and ensure there are no leaks.

Confirm that the oscillator operates within specified parameters.
